Summary
In this episode, Dill & Urbs discuss the recent Packers vs. Ravens game, focusing on Malik Willis's performance, the team's defensive struggles, and coaching decisions. They analyze Matt LaFleur's effectiveness as a head coach and the implications for the team's playoff prospects. The conversation also touches on the future of key players and contracts, concluding with predictions for upcoming games and the overall direction of the team.
Takeaways
Malik Willis showed unexpected talent and potential.
The Packers' rush defense was notably weak against the Ravens.
Coaching adjustments were lacking during the game.
Matt LaFleur's future as head coach is under scrutiny.
The NFC playoff picture appears softer this year.
The Packers need to focus on health and player development.
There are concerns about key player contracts moving forward.
Fans are eager to see a strong performance against the Bears.
The team needs to make strategic changes to improve.
Overall, the Packers have a chance to succeed if they can stay healthy.
